1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Who is afraid of the police in 'The Outsiders'?
Back
Johnny is afraid of the police.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Why is Johnny sad in 'The Outsiders'?
Back
Johnny is sad because his parents didn't want him.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Why does Johnny want to turn himself in?
Back
Johnny wants to turn himself in because he is tired of running.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Why does Dally not want Johnny to end up in jail?
Back
Dally believes that going to jail makes you hardened, like he is.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What happens to Johnny while rescuing the kids?
Back
Johnny gets trapped inside the burning building.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is the significance of Johnny's character in 'The Outsiders'?
Back
Johnny represents vulnerability and the impact of a troubled home life.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
How does Ponyboy's perspective change throughout 'The Outsiders'?
Back
Ponyboy learns to see beyond social class and understand the common humanity in everyone.
